Which one of the following statements is true? Explain.
(a) Given values of the diffusion coefficient for carbon in iron at 850°C and 950°C, we can calculate the activation energy for the diffusion of carbon in iron.
(b) Given values of
a) the activation energy for self-diffusion in copper and
b) the activation energy for vacancy migration in copper, we can calculate the activation energy for vacancy formation in copper.
c) Self-interstitials do not form in pure metals.
d) Diffusion in crystalline solids can only occur if there are vacancies in the crystals.
e) At room temperature, the stress needed to cause significant creep will be lower for pure copper than for pure aluminium.
